Wingate Recalls Historic Cahow Expedition

Bermuda made ornithological history — and front page news around the world — in 1951 when 18 breeding pairs of Cahows were discovered by an expedition led by American biologist Robert Cushman and Bermuda Museum, Aquarium & Zoo curator Louis Mowbray. Renaissance Re Declares Dividend

The board of directors of Bermuda’s RenaissanceRe Holdings Ltd. announced today [Nov. 17] a quarterly dividend of $0.26 per common share on its common stock. The dividend is payable on December 30, 2011 to shareholders of record on December 15, 2011. RenaissanceRe Holdings Ltd. is a global provider of reinsurance and insurance.
